AWS SDK for C++  1.9.125
AWS SDK for C++
Public Member Functions | List of all members
Aws::SageMaker::Model::CaptureContentTypeHeader Class Reference

#include <CaptureContentTypeHeader.h>

Public Member Functions

 CaptureContentTypeHeader ()
 
 CaptureContentTypeHeader (Aws::Utils::Json::JsonView jsonValue)
 
CaptureContentTypeHeaderoperator= (Aws::Utils::Json::JsonView jsonValue)
 
Aws::Utils::Json::JsonValue Jsonize () const
 
const Aws::Vector< Aws::String > & GetCsvContentTypes () const
 
bool CsvContentTypesHasBeenSet () const
 
void SetCsvContentTypes (const Aws::Vector< Aws::String > &value)
 
void SetCsvContentTypes (Aws::Vector< Aws::String > &&value)
 
CaptureContentTypeHeaderWithCsvContentTypes (const Aws::Vector< Aws::String > &value)
 
CaptureContentTypeHeaderWithCsvContentTypes (Aws::Vector< Aws::String > &&value)
 
CaptureContentTypeHeaderAddCsvContentTypes (const Aws::String &value)
 
CaptureContentTypeHeaderAddCsvContentTypes (Aws::String &&value)
 
CaptureContentTypeHeaderAddCsvContentTypes (const char *value)
 
const Aws::Vector< Aws::String > & GetJsonContentTypes () const
 
bool JsonContentTypesHasBeenSet () const
 
void SetJsonContentTypes (const Aws::Vector< Aws::String > &value)
 
void SetJsonContentTypes (Aws::Vector< Aws::String > &&value)
 
CaptureContentTypeHeaderWithJsonContentTypes (const Aws::Vector< Aws::String > &value)
 
CaptureContentTypeHeaderWithJsonContentTypes (Aws::Vector< Aws::String > &&value)
 
CaptureContentTypeHeaderAddJsonContentTypes (const Aws::String &value)
 
CaptureContentTypeHeaderAddJsonContentTypes (Aws::String &&value)
 
CaptureContentTypeHeaderAddJsonContentTypes (const char *value)
 

Detailed Description

See Also:

AWS API Reference

Definition at line 32 of file CaptureContentTypeHeader.h.

Constructor & Destructor Documentation

◆ CaptureContentTypeHeader() [1/2]

Aws::SageMaker::Model::CaptureContentTypeHeader::CaptureContentTypeHeader ( )

◆ CaptureContentTypeHeader() [2/2]

Aws::SageMaker::Model::CaptureContentTypeHeader::CaptureContentTypeHeader ( Aws::Utils::Json::JsonView  jsonValue)

Member Function Documentation

◆ AddCsvContentTypes() [1/3]

CaptureContentTypeHeader& Aws::SageMaker::Model::CaptureContentTypeHeader::AddCsvContentTypes ( Aws::String &&  value)
inline

Definition at line 79 of file CaptureContentTypeHeader.h.

◆ AddCsvContentTypes() [2/3]

CaptureContentTypeHeader& Aws::SageMaker::Model::CaptureContentTypeHeader::AddCsvContentTypes ( const Aws::String value)
inline

Definition at line 74 of file CaptureContentTypeHeader.h.

◆ AddCsvContentTypes() [3/3]

CaptureContentTypeHeader& Aws::SageMaker::Model::CaptureContentTypeHeader::AddCsvContentTypes ( const char *  value)
inline

Definition at line 84 of file CaptureContentTypeHeader.h.

◆ AddJsonContentTypes() [1/3]

CaptureContentTypeHeader& Aws::SageMaker::Model::CaptureContentTypeHeader::AddJsonContentTypes ( Aws::String &&  value)
inline

Definition at line 125 of file CaptureContentTypeHeader.h.

◆ AddJsonContentTypes() [2/3]

CaptureContentTypeHeader& Aws::SageMaker::Model::CaptureContentTypeHeader::AddJsonContentTypes ( const Aws::String value)
inline

Definition at line 120 of file CaptureContentTypeHeader.h.

◆ AddJsonContentTypes() [3/3]

CaptureContentTypeHeader& Aws::SageMaker::Model::CaptureContentTypeHeader::AddJsonContentTypes ( const char *  value)
inline

Definition at line 130 of file CaptureContentTypeHeader.h.

◆ CsvContentTypesHasBeenSet()

bool Aws::SageMaker::Model::CaptureContentTypeHeader::CsvContentTypesHasBeenSet ( ) const
inline

Definition at line 49 of file CaptureContentTypeHeader.h.

◆ GetCsvContentTypes()

const Aws::Vector<Aws::String>& Aws::SageMaker::Model::CaptureContentTypeHeader::GetCsvContentTypes ( ) const
inline

Definition at line 44 of file CaptureContentTypeHeader.h.

◆ GetJsonContentTypes()

const Aws::Vector<Aws::String>& Aws::SageMaker::Model::CaptureContentTypeHeader::GetJsonContentTypes ( ) const
inline

Definition at line 90 of file CaptureContentTypeHeader.h.

◆ JsonContentTypesHasBeenSet()

bool Aws::SageMaker::Model::CaptureContentTypeHeader::JsonContentTypesHasBeenSet ( ) const
inline

Definition at line 95 of file CaptureContentTypeHeader.h.

◆ Jsonize()

Aws::Utils::Json::JsonValue Aws::SageMaker::Model::CaptureContentTypeHeader::Jsonize ( ) const

◆ operator=()

CaptureContentTypeHeader& Aws::SageMaker::Model::CaptureContentTypeHeader::operator= ( Aws::Utils::Json::JsonView  jsonValue)

◆ SetCsvContentTypes() [1/2]

void Aws::SageMaker::Model::CaptureContentTypeHeader::SetCsvContentTypes ( Aws::Vector< Aws::String > &&  value)
inline

Definition at line 59 of file CaptureContentTypeHeader.h.

◆ SetCsvContentTypes() [2/2]

void Aws::SageMaker::Model::CaptureContentTypeHeader::SetCsvContentTypes ( const Aws::Vector< Aws::String > &  value)
inline

Definition at line 54 of file CaptureContentTypeHeader.h.

◆ SetJsonContentTypes() [1/2]

void Aws::SageMaker::Model::CaptureContentTypeHeader::SetJsonContentTypes ( Aws::Vector< Aws::String > &&  value)
inline

Definition at line 105 of file CaptureContentTypeHeader.h.

◆ SetJsonContentTypes() [2/2]

void Aws::SageMaker::Model::CaptureContentTypeHeader::SetJsonContentTypes ( const Aws::Vector< Aws::String > &  value)
inline

Definition at line 100 of file CaptureContentTypeHeader.h.

◆ WithCsvContentTypes() [1/2]

CaptureContentTypeHeader& Aws::SageMaker::Model::CaptureContentTypeHeader::WithCsvContentTypes ( Aws::Vector< Aws::String > &&  value)
inline

Definition at line 69 of file CaptureContentTypeHeader.h.

◆ WithCsvContentTypes() [2/2]

CaptureContentTypeHeader& Aws::SageMaker::Model::CaptureContentTypeHeader::WithCsvContentTypes ( const Aws::Vector< Aws::String > &  value)
inline

Definition at line 64 of file CaptureContentTypeHeader.h.

◆ WithJsonContentTypes() [1/2]

CaptureContentTypeHeader& Aws::SageMaker::Model::CaptureContentTypeHeader::WithJsonContentTypes ( Aws::Vector< Aws::String > &&  value)
inline

Definition at line 115 of file CaptureContentTypeHeader.h.

◆ WithJsonContentTypes() [2/2]

CaptureContentTypeHeader& Aws::SageMaker::Model::CaptureContentTypeHeader::WithJsonContentTypes ( const Aws::Vector< Aws::String > &  value)
inline

Definition at line 110 of file CaptureContentTypeHeader.h.


The documentation for this class was generated from the following file: